MIT Develops Heat-Powered Analog Computing for AI Efficiency

  • Massachusetts Institute of Technology (MIT) researchers developed analog computing components that use heat generated by electronic devices for data processing.
  • The study, published in Physical Review Applied, describes microscopic silicon structures that control heat distribution on a chip.
  • Researchers aim to scale the design for microelectronic systems to improve energy efficiency in high-power computing tasks such as artificial intelligence, with future applications including thermal management and heat-source detection.
